
China's Yunding Scenic Area is located at the junction of Yongtai County, Fuzhou City, Fujian Province, and Hanjiang District, Putian City, on the summit of Qingyun Mountain, a national key scenic spot. It comprises three scenic areas: the Flower Sea Terraces Scenic Area, the Tianchi Meadow Scenic Area, and the Yunding Grand Canyon Scenic Area (including the Colorful Waterfall Alpine Flower Sea Terraces Scenic Area, the Red River Valley Scenic Area, and the Emerald Valley Scenic Area).
The Flower Sea Terrace Scenic Area is like spring all year round, with colorful flowers, swirling green and layers of mountains; the Tianchi Grassland Scenic Area consists of the volcanic Tianchi formed by volcanic eruptions hundreds of millions of years ago and the alpine meadows at an altitude of 1,100 meters; the Alpine Canyon Scenic Area is connected by "two roads and three valleys". The Colorful Waterfall Valley, Red River Valley and Emerald Valley are embedded in the cliffs and are connected by a magnificent bionic plank road. A colorful zipline with a total length of 1,000 meters and a vertical height difference of 360 meters connects the mountain top with the upper and lower canyons.
